Why Choose FaceTherapy NI in Belfast?
FaceTherapy NI is led by Clinical Director Lisa Waring, a Queen’s University Belfast–educated registered nurse with around 20 years’ medical experience and specialist nursing qualifications. Lisa holds postgraduate qualifications in specialist community public health nursing and nurse education, a Level 7 Diploma in Clinical Aesthetics, is a Nurse Independent Prescriber and a MINT national expert trainer. Her combined clinical and teaching experience underpins the clinic’s emphasis on safe, evidence‑based aesthetic care and continuing professional development.
The clinic offers a full medical-aesthetics menu — anti‑wrinkle treatments and dermal fillers (lips, cheeks, jawline, tear troughs, liquid rhinoplasty), PDO thread lifting, Profhilo, Skinpen microneedling, chemical peels, IV therapy, and specialist laser/light treatments (Moxi and BBL Hero are advertised). FaceTherapy NI emphasises bespoke treatment plans, conservative natural-looking results, and comprehensive pre/post treatment protocols. They also operate an accredited academy delivering medics‑only training (foundation to advanced), reflecting a commitment to high clinical standards.
